Purpose

The Materials Engineer monitors quality control programs and quality assurance testing performed for a project. The Materials Engineer also provides required materials documentation of project records and sub-consultant invoicing. This position requires all necessary effort and time required to meet established deadlines. The Materials Engineer monitors project specific quality assurance testing as well as any soil analysis and soils characteristics. The Materials Engineer also monitors foundation analysis work and development and implementation of concrete and asphalt mix designs. This position may require frequent travel, as well as all necessary effort and time required to meet established deadlines is required.

Do the Work

  • Use advanced techniques, theory precepts and practices in the materials testing engineering field and related sciences and disciplines.
  • Oversee and coordinate materials inspection for quality assurance and independent assurance sampling and testing for mixtures.
  • Review mixture reports for accuracy and compliance to the contract requirements.
  • Track material inspection, including source certification and the respective documentation.
  • Maintain organized records of materials related documentation.
  • Monitor contractor progress payment to confirm that all work on the project that has been incorporated is in compliance with contract material requirements.
  • Assist field staff with materials issues and general inspection as required.
  • Make design recommendations, adaptations, and modifications.
  • Plan, schedule, conduct, and/or coordinate detailed phases of assigned project work.
  • Perform on-site observations/inspections to confirm compliance with the local building code and project contract documents.
  • Collect samples per company and project requirements.
  • Work closely with other disciplines on multi-discipline projects.
  • Review plans and prepare or review technical specifications, contract documents, and estimates.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in engineering preferred, or commensurate relevant experience.
  • Five or more (5+) years of experience performing multi-discipline special materials inspections and testing.
  • Completed IDOT/QC required courses (Concrete Level I & II, Mixture Aggregate Technician or Aggregate Technician).
  • Experience with asphalt or concrete plant management, a plus.
  • ACI Level I for concrete sampling/testing, or the ability to secure, a plus.
  • Radiation safety training for the use of nuclear density gauges, or the ability to secure.
  • Proficient in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Outlook).
  • IDOT's MISTIC database and Tollway I-MIRS database knowledge required.
  • Familiarity with reading construction plans.
